ABSTRACT

The heritage and development of the folk handicrafts have hold some chances yet are challenged by the development of China’s economy and the progress of the whole plan between the rural and urban. The folk handcrafts are the main contents of the intangible cultural heritages in China and it is important to protect it, to strengthen its inheritance and innovation and to design efficient product chains. The handicraft of “Bamboo Weaving by Family Liu” in Quxian County of Sichuan Province is of some technique and art values, the heritage, protection and development of which have some representativeness and research values.
